#include <array_length.h>
#include <intprops.h>
#include <ldsodefs.h>
#include <libc-pointer-arith.h>
#include <libintl.h>
#include <stdio.h>


extern const char *__progname;

#undef __assert_fail
void
__assert_fail (const char *assertion, const char *file, unsigned int line,
	       const char *function)
{
  char linebuf[INT_BUFSIZE_BOUND (unsigned int)];
  array_end (linebuf)[-1] = '\0';
  char *linestr = _itoa_word (line, array_end (linebuf) - 1, 10, 0);

  __libc_assert (_("%s%s%s:%s: %s%sAssertion `%s' failed.\n"),
		 __progname,
		 __progname[0] ? ": " : "",
		 file,
		 linestr,
		 function ? function : "",
		 function ? ": " : "",
		 assertion);
}
